Output 87805b6dd107e5ec8b0aefdac1c450106109562af0e770524dd46d499402fce9:3

value
12259570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3d16a00c1bad45e79cb6e58052a56ba467c752 OP_EQUAL
address
32u1tXqqnSiePitdDN4JSEVbCDDrfiWqYi
transaction
87805b6dd107e5ec8b0aefdac1c450106109562af0e770524dd46d499402fce9
confirmations
365484
spent
true